ILoggingSystemService インターフェース
ログ出力処理を管理する機能を提供します。
継承されたメンバー
名前空間: ExapisSOP.IO.Logging
アセンブリ: ExapisSOP.dll
構文
public interface ILoggingSystemService : IService
メソッド 一覧
| 編集/提案 ソースを表示SaveErrorReport(IContext, Exception, ICustomErrorDetailProvider[])
エラーレポートを作成し保存します。
宣言
PathString SaveErrorReport(IContext context, Exception exception, params ICustomErrorDetailProvider[] detailProviders)
引数
型 | 名前 | 説明 |
---|---|---|
IContext | context | 現在の文脈情報です。 |
System.Exception | exception | 作成するエラーレポートの例外です。 |
ICustomErrorDetailProvider[] | detailProviders | 追加情報を翻訳するオブジェクトの配列です。 |
戻り値
型 | 説明 |
---|---|
PathString | エラーレポートの保存先を表すファイルパスです。 ファイルシステム管理サービスの取得に失敗した等の原因で、エラーレポートを保存できなかった場合はnullを返します。 |
例外
型 | 条件 |
---|---|
System.ArgumentNullException |